KEY POINTS
  • The average participant account balance at Vanguard was $112,572 at the end of 2022, down 20% from the close of 2021.
  • The median balance was $27,376 at the end of last year, an annual drop of 23%.
  • Hardship withdrawals ticked up slightly, but remain a low share of all participant activity at 2.8%.

There's no question 2022 was a rough year for investors.

With record-high inflation, economic uncertainty and aggressive interest rate hikes from the Federal Reserve to combat rising prices, stocks took a beating. All three of the major indexes had their worst year since 2008: The S&P 500 Index dropped 19.4%, the Dow Jones Industrial Average sank 8.8% and the Nasdaq Composite Index lost 33.1%.
